- 博客(7)
- 资源 (2)
- 收藏
- 关注
原创 Android组件之BroadcastReceiver
今天写下自己对广播的理解: 首先要知道什么是广播,引用书上的例子,高中的时候,每个班上都会有个喇叭,一旦有什么通知,就会播放广播来告诉我们,这个时候坐在教室的我们就收到了这条广播,然后去做对应的事情。这个和Android中的广播机制是很相似的。 安卓中的广播和上面的例子是类似的,而且Android还提供了一套完整的API允许应用程序自由的发送和接收广播。 Broadca
2016-03-29 14:42:16
311
1
原创 Android控件之CheckBox、RadioGroup、RadioButton
CheckBox是一个单独的选择按钮,可以选定,也可以取消,可放置多个实现多选 RadioButton也是一个单独的按钮,可以选定,不可以取消,不单独使用,结合RadioGroup使用 RadioGroup一般是RadioButton的组合,只能选择一个三个都是通过setOnCheckedChangeListener方法实现选定监听的。
2016-03-29 10:38:34
417
1
原创 Android控件之ToggleButton
在我们日常使用app的过程中,经常会见到开关按钮,点击控制开和关,这种功能在Android中可以通过ToggleButton控件来实现。 什么是ToggleButton? ToggleButton有两种状态,选中和未选中状态,并且需要为不同的状态设置不同的值 常用属性:android:checked=”true”来控制是否打开,true为打开,默认为false androi
2016-03-29 09:59:21
525
1
原创 异步任务处理---AsyncTask
今天学习了AsyncTask的基本用法,现在进行一个总结: 首先要知道为什么异步任务: 1、Android单线程模型 2、 耗时的操作要放在非主线程中进行,避免主线程堵塞其次要知道AsyncTask的作用: 1、在子线程中更新UI 2、封装、简化异步操作接下来看下AsyncTask的基本用法: 由于AsyncTask是一个抽象类,所以如果我们想使用它,就必
2016-03-28 19:31:11
530
原创 Android UI模板设计---TopBar(标题栏)
之前在郭神的书上看到了自定义控件这个概念,今天在慕课网又接触了自定义模板,今天就把学习到的自定义TopBar模板的总结写在这里。自定义主要分为三步: 设置自定义模板需要的属性 在java代码中实现我们的自定义模板 在布局文件中引用自定义模板 1. 设置自定义模板需要的属性 首先新建项目TopBar,在res的values目录下新建一个xml文件topba_atts,
2016-03-27 22:45:55
1325
原创 【实战】后台执行的定时任务
Android中的定时任务一般有两种方式实现,一种是使用Java API里面提供的Timer类一种是使用Android的Alarm机制
2016-03-13 14:56:30
366
转载 欢迎使用优快云-markdown编辑器
欢迎使用Markdown编辑器写博客本Markdown编辑器使用StackEdit修改而来,用它写博客,将会带来全新的体验哦:Markdown和扩展Markdown简洁的语法代码块高亮图片链接和图片上传LaTex数学公式UML序列图和流程图离线写博客导入导出Markdown文件丰富的快捷键快捷键加粗 Ctrl + B 斜体 Ctrl + I 引用 Ctrl
2016-02-26 20:51:01
235
空空如也
TA创建的收藏夹 TA关注的收藏夹
TA关注的人